Strategic Use: Headlines vs. Body Text
While Bosskuy is stunning, it is important to know when to use it. Like any strong script font, it works best as a headline, logo, or accent typeface. Because of its intricate details and flowing style, using it for large blocks of body text can reduce readability, especially on digital devices or small printed labels.
I recommend reserving Bosskuy for the elements that need to shout: your brand name, taglines, call-to-action buttons, and key marketing phrases. For longer descriptions, terms of service, or ingredient lists, pair it with a clean, neutral font. This approach ensures your design remains accessible and easy to digest while still leveraging the unique charm of the modern typography found in Bosskuy.
Mastering Font Pairing for a Cohesive Look
One of the biggest challenges in brand identity is choosing fonts that work well together. The goal is harmony, not competition. Since Bosskuy is so expressive and bold, it needs a partner that steps back and lets it shine. My go-to strategy is pairing it with a simple sans serif font. The geometric simplicity of a sans serif complements the organic curves of Bosskuy perfectly.
For example, if you are designing a beauty product package, you might use Bosskuy for the brand name in a large size, followed by the product description in a lightweight sans serif. Alternatively, for a more traditional look, such as a wedding planning service or a heritage bakery, you could pair it with a classic serif font. This combination balances the playful energy of the script with the stability and authority of the serif. Always test your font pairing in black and white first to ensure there is enough contrast between the two styles.

Testing and Licensing: Essential Steps Before Launch
Before you commit to Bosskuy for your entire brand, take the time to test it. Create mockups of your logo on different backgrounds, print a sample label, and view your social media posts on multiple devices. See how the font feels in motion and in static formats. This practical testing phase will save you from costly rebrands later.
Finally, and perhaps most importantly, always check the licensing terms. As a small business owner, you must ensure you have the rights to use the font commercially. If you plan to use Bosskuy on products for sale, merchandise, client work, or digital downloads, you need a proper commercial font license. Using a font without the correct license can lead to legal issues and damage your reputation. Verify that the license covers all your intended uses, including packaging design and web integration.
